Police: arrested officer suspended from duty

Bermuda Police Service (File photograph by Akil Simmons)

A police officer arrested on suspicion of dishonesty offences has been suspended from duty with pay, the Bermuda Police Service has confirmed.

Darrin Simons, the Commissioner of Police, said: “Suspension isn't a finding of guilt.

“Before making that decision we are required to consider the nature of the allegation, whether restricted duties are appropriate, what the investigation needs and the public interest.

“In this case, suspension is the right call.”

A police spokesman added that the investigation was ongoing, and as such further details or names would not be released at this time.

Police announced on Friday that a serving officer was arrested on allegations of dishonesty

The BPS said it remained committed to maintaining the confidence of the public by acting with transparency, fairness, honesty, integrity and compassion.
